## tailctl 2.8.1 — Key rotation

Rotated the release signing key after the Brindlegate audit flagged the old one as past its 90-day window. All tailctl builds from 2.8.1 onward are signed with the new key; 2.8.0 and earlier verify against the retired one until month end. Update your verification config with the key below.

deploy key for bajef-yaguf: bky19_Nj7Lji5rR3rCBH1SEnc

The tax-rate lookup cache in the Breva checkout service worries me. Entries are keyed only by region code, so a stale or poisoned entry would apply the wrong rate to every order in that region until expiry. Please verify: TTLs are short enough to bound exposure, negative lookups aren't cached, and the refresh path revalidates against the signed rate feed rather than trusting upstream blindly. Also confirm eviction is size-bounded so an attacker can't churn the keyspace. Current cache settings for review:

limits module of yagaf-yajef:
RATE_LIMITS = {
    "novwyn": 950,
    "wenath": 428,
    "prawyn": 413,
    "gorvan": 539,
    "praael": 870,
    "drumir": 113,
    "gordor": 439,
}

**Capacity note — Vellastra dispatch simulator.** For the eng sync: simulating the 40-car Marrowgate tower at 10x speed saturates one worker at roughly 9k rider events/sec, so we'll shard by bank rather than by floor. Memory stays flat if the event ring is sized correctly. The knobs we propose locking in are these.

tuning table, hahof-tafop:
RATE_LIMITS = {
    "ulaix": 10,
    "wenath": 1,
}

Handover Note — Regional Sales Review

Hi Bren,

As I hand over the Northvale patch, here's where the regional sales review stands. The Ellerwick branches beat target two quarters running; Marlow Cross is the soft spot, mostly down to the delayed Fenbridge product launch. Branch managers have the updated scorecards and know the review cadence — monthly calls, quarterly in person. Cass in ops is your best ally for the numbers. One thing the branch teams shouldn't see yet: the confidential planning note is just below.

board note of bageg-kajog: The board signed off on a budget of $30.9 million for Project Istion. The renewal with Fraielox Partners closes at $40.2 million a year, 53 percent above the last contract.